Who this health center serves · 2024

The population behind the quality numbers — from this center's HRSA UDS report.

38%uninsured
22%on Medicaid
62%at/below 200% poverty
16%best served in another language
48%racial/ethnic minority
26%children (under 18)

Special populations served

  • 2,102 experiencing homelessness
  • 210 migrant/seasonal agricultural workers
  • 1,021 veterans

13 delivery sites.

Clinical quality measures · 2024

Self-reported to HRSA on the Uniform Data System (UDS) — covers all the center's patients, every payer. "National median" and percentile are vs all health centers reporting the measure (denominator ≥ 30). How UDS differs from other programs →

Cancer screening

MeasureThis centerNational medianPercentile
Cervical cancer screening 58.8% 51.3% Above median · 68th
Breast cancer screening 66.8% 52.3% Top quartile · 85th
Colorectal cancer screening 45.6% 40.5% Above median · 63th

Chronic disease control

MeasureThis centerNational medianPercentile
Blood-pressure control 69.6% 66.2% Above median · 65th
Diabetes: HbA1c poor control (>9%) (lower=better) 26.5% 27.2% Above median · 54th
Statin therapy 77.0% 78.1% Below median · 44th
Aspirin/antiplatelet for heart disease 83.1% 75.7% Top quartile · 77th

Behavioral health

MeasureThis centerNational medianPercentile
Depression screening & follow-up 65.6% 75.3% Below median · 31th
Depression remission 8.1% 12.7% Below median · 31th

Prevention & wellness

MeasureThis centerNational medianPercentile
Childhood immunization 24.0% 28.4% Below median · 38th
Adult BMI screening & follow-up 89.0% 68.5% Top quartile · 82th
Child BMI counseling 76.1% 73.5% Above median · 55th
Tobacco screening & cessation 79.8% 85.7% Below median · 32th
HIV screening 51.6% 47.0% Above median · 55th

Maternal & oral health

MeasureThis centerNational medianPercentile
Dental sealants 48.2% 59.6% Below median · 33th
